【JAVA開發(fā)環(huán)境配置】 我也可以讓JDK版本來去自由的切換了! 哈哈哈哈 太舒服了!

「?? 作者:極客小俊
」
「?? 把邏輯思維轉(zhuǎn)變?yōu)榇a的技術(shù)博主
」


如何在JDK8和JDK17之間進(jìn)行版本切換
之前我們講了如何配置JDK
和環(huán)境變量
,但是你有沒有想過如果你還是希望在JDK8
和JDK17
版本之間切換著來開發(fā)Java
程序,應(yīng)該怎么做呢, 這個問題其實(shí)很簡單!
首先我們把JDK8
和JDK17
都安裝上!
之前我們也講過JDK8
安裝完成以后,通常情況下會有兩個目錄,一個jdk1.8.xxx
,另一個則是jre1.8.xxx
而JDK17
安裝完之后只會有一個jdk-17
的目錄,因?yàn)?/span>JDK17
不會再次提示安裝jre
的緣故!
如圖

那么接下來我們只要對環(huán)境變量
進(jìn)行一些簡單的配置,就能讓它們彼此方便的進(jìn)行版本切換!
首先我們在win10
中來到計算機(jī)--->屬性 --> 高級系統(tǒng)設(shè)置--->高級---> 環(huán)境變量
我們在系統(tǒng)變量
里面,點(diǎn)擊新建一個變量
,名為JAVA8_HOME
而變量值
則就是JDK8
的安裝路徑
我這里的路徑為:D:\Java\jdk1.8.0_341
如圖

而這也就是把JDK8
的路徑通過一個變量
保存起來!
接著我們繼續(xù) 在系統(tǒng)變量
里面又新建變量
, 名為:JAVA17_HOME
,它的變量值
為JDK17
的安裝路徑
我的安裝路徑為: D:\Java\jdk-17
如圖

那么現(xiàn)在我們就擁有了JAVA8_HOME
和JAVA17_HOME
這兩個變量來保存JDK8
和JDK17
的路徑了!
接下來,我們在系統(tǒng)變量
里面中找到把之前建立好的JAVA_HOME
, 當(dāng)然,如果沒有就新建一個!
然后把它的變量值
修改為%JAVA8_HOME%
或者 %JAVA17_HOME%
如圖

那么此時此刻,我們的系統(tǒng)變量
中應(yīng)該有 ?JAVA8_HOME
和JAVA17_HOME
還有JAVA_HOME
這幾個自定義變量!
如圖

最后我們只需要在環(huán)境變量
中的系統(tǒng)變量
里面選擇Path
,點(diǎn)擊編輯
然后點(diǎn)擊新建
,而這里的變量值
就為:%JAVA_HOME%\bin
, 并且設(shè)置到最上面!
如圖

那么以后這里就不用經(jīng)常改動了, 我們只需要在添加JDK
新版本的時候,新建環(huán)境變量映射
的方式,來添加多個JDK
版本!
現(xiàn)在我們可以先驗(yàn)證一下, 打開cmd命令行
輸入java -version
看看當(dāng)前的JDK
版本是多少!
如圖

很明顯現(xiàn)在顯示的是JDK17
, 但是如果你現(xiàn)在又要使用JDK8
,那么只需修改變量JAVA_HOME
的值為對應(yīng)的JDK8
的環(huán)境變量
就可以了,也就是%JAVA8_HOME%
就可以了
如圖

修改之后點(diǎn)擊確定
,然后我們再次到cmd
當(dāng)中運(yùn)行一下java -version
看看當(dāng)前版本是否已經(jīng)切換為JDK8
了
如圖

可以看到JDK
已成從JDK17
功切換到JDK8
版本
小結(jié)
這里我簡單介紹了在win10
下安裝兩個JDK
版本, 還實(shí)現(xiàn)了動態(tài)切換
版本的方法, 并且親測有效, 以后如果想切換更多JDK
版本都可以按照這種方式來解決! ??????



大家的支持就是我堅持的動力!
如果文章對你有幫助的話就請
??點(diǎn)贊 ??評論 ??收藏
一鍵三連哦!
??????????
如果以上內(nèi)容有任何錯誤或者不準(zhǔn)確的地方,????歡迎在下面 ?? 留個言指出!
或者你有更好的想法,歡迎一起交流學(xué)習(xí)????????????